Beaufort

Beaufort (pronounced b'yoofurt), South Carolina is a small town that embodies Old Southern charm. Known as the “Queen of the Carolina Sea Islands," this popular retirement community of 11,000 was discovered by the Spanish in 1514 and chartered by the British in 1711. It lies in the S.......more>>

Greenville-SC

Home to a number of colleges and technical colleges,  including Furman University and Bob Jones University, Greenville is a fast growing town in northwest South Carolina.  Although about 50,000 people live in the city proper, the Metro area including Spartanburg is over 1 million. New Haven

New Haven is the home of Yale University and a wonderful place for single folks.  It has an especially rich restaurant, bar, and winebar scene in the very busy downtown.  Many downtown buildings have been converted from commercial use to rental apartments and condominiums.
